And there is Michelle's greatest mistake. She has allowed Perry's weakness to become something he can attack her on because she overshot and ventured into a conspiracy about vaccines and mental retardation.
There were one of two things going on.
First, a lot of Bachmann's support was simply a 'protest vote', the voters who had previously championed Sarah Palin, then moved on to Trump, then settled on Bachmann. These are the neo-Birchers and cranks. Perry has taken a lot of those from her and her support has deflated accordingly. The conservative media's cattle drive in the last couple of days to spurn her and move on to another hasn't helped either.
Second, Bachmann's 'crazy eyes' problem has always kept her from being a viable candidate. She is not pretending to believe crazy things in order to court the darker corners of the electorate. She is very serious in her belief in crazy things. She is renowned for venturing into conspiracy theories and views wildly outside of the mainstream, most notably on gays. For whatever reason, this outburst of hers stuck at a time when she really needed the wind at her back to keep the voters we just talked about in her coulmn. It could have caught afire and started yet another crazy conspiracy championed by her beloved neo-Birchers. Instead it provided an opportunity to the GOP Establishment to label her a kook and drag her under.
The Gardasil-retardation gaffe will be her epitaph.
